Transaction 20545e16b899481249659c0bcdf093476fff974a4c13a10c8aed3e4dd29cab28
3 Input
2 Outputs
- 20545e16b899481249659c0bcdf093476fff974a4c13a10c8aed3e4dd29cab28:0
- 20545e16b899481249659c0bcdf093476fff974a4c13a10c8aed3e4dd29cab28:1
value 228924810
address 138ZZ91rUAQiyzKDAgLPP4iamnttJmjdPL
value 895648
address 14krrcVpQmGLnXbEsUegB5sbSSJZgQNEgz